论文标题

SKEFL:安全联合学习的单键同型加密

Skefl: Single-Key Homomorphic Encryption for Secure Federated Learning

论文作者

Zhao, Dongfang

论文摘要

同态加密(HE)在不受信任的环境(例如联合学习)中被广泛采用。常规单键HE计划的一个显着局限性是有关参数服务器和参与客户之间勾结的严格的安全假设:对手客户端不与服务器勾结,就像其他情况下一样,参数可以将一个客户的ciphertext传输到一个客户\(c_0 \)的c_0 \(c_0 \)的ciphertext,并与另一个comment \(c_1 \)相同的private private propect use nectal of nocal pysect of nectal of nocal pysect of nectal of nocal pysect。减轻这种强烈假设的合理解决方案是多键HE计划,不幸的是,生产系统的不切实际。在这项工作中,我们提出了一个新的协议,该协议可以实现安全性和性能之间的平衡:我们扩展了具有有效的秘密共享的单键HE计划,以确保参数服务器与任何受损客户端之间的勾结无法揭示任何本地模型。我们称此协议SKEFL:用于安全联合学习的单键同型加密。 SKEFL背后的关键思想是使用同一对秘密和公共密钥生成的多个客户生成的同型\ textit {ciphertexts}的秘密共享。我们将使用密码学中众所周知的模拟框架来证实所提出的协议的安全性主张。此外,我们将报告SKEFL协议的实际性能。

Homomorphic encryption (HE) is widely adopted in untrusted environments such as federated learning. A notable limitation of conventional single-key HE schemes is the stringent security assumption regarding collusion between the parameter server and participating clients: Adversary clients are assumed not to collude with the server, as otherwise, the parameter could transmit the ciphertext of one client \(C_0\) to another client \(C_1\), who shares the same private key and could recover the local model of \(C_0\). One plausible solution to alleviate this strong assumption is multi-key HE schemes, which, unfortunately, prove impractically slow in production systems. In this work, we propose a new protocol that achieves the balance between security and performance: We extend single-key HE schemes with efficient secret sharing, ensuring that collusion between the parameter server and any compromised clients cannot reveal any local model. We term this protocol Skefl: Single-key homomorphic encryption for secure federated learning. The key idea behind Skefl is the secret-sharing of homomorphic \textit{ciphertexts} generated by multiple clients using the same pair of secret and public keys. We will substantiate the security claims of the proposed protocol using the well-known simulation framework in cryptography. Additionally, we will report on the practical performance of the Skefl protocol.

扫码加入交流群

加入微信交流群

微信交流群二维码

扫码加入学术交流群,获取更多资源